WebIs there anyway to change this behavior so all new e-mails and responses show in a new window? Right now: for new e-mails you have to shift + click on compose. for replies you have to shift + click on reply and then shift + click on the expand arrows. In Default Apps, click the search bar and type in the name of the email app you’d like to use as your default. When it appears, click its icon in the list below.
